SEA KAYAKING
A short water taxi cruse from Homer, visit Gull Island seabird rookery, nesting puffins, kittiwakes and more. A nearby beach, you gear-up, receive instructions, and soon begin kayaking the coast. Sea otters & seals are common, sometimes porpoises, sea lions, and whales.

Paddle by the charming artist hamlet of Halibut Cove, Kayaking finishes at the trailhead.

GREWINGK GLACIER LAKE HIKE
A three-mile hike begins at the Saddle trailhead, a moderate hike to the top of the saddle. The remainder of the hike is easy, over glacial moraine opening to a lake dotted with icebergs, the blue of Grewingk Glacier beyond. Hiking back for your pick-up offers views of Halibut Cove & Kachemak Bay.
